The injection transformer is presently the prevalent method for connecting the network analyzer to the circuit being tested, and is primarily used for control loop stability measurements. The goal of the transformer is to inject a signal into the control loop being measured, without impacting the performance of the loop. In order to accomplish this to a reasonable degree, The transformer is isolated and therefore is capable of floating on a high voltage, such as a Power Factor Corrector (PFC), which is often close to 400VDC. Measuring voltages that exceed the voltage rating of the FRA inputs require attenuation probes.

Amplifier, Switch and Test Box
CLIOQC Model V
The QCBOX Model 5 is a non-conventional unit designed to fulfil actual and future needs of an electro-acoustical analyzer like the CLIO system. It is USB linked to a PC and can be configured, with dedicated software controls, to assist frequency response and impedance measurements or to perform DC measurements. Using it for frequency response measurements acts as 50W power amplifier to drive the speaker or network under test while routing one-of-four inputs to the analyzer as well the current sensing output. The four inputs are able to provide a phantom power supply both for Audiomatica or general purpose microphones (0-24 V range, software controlled). Impedance measurements can be done either switching the D.U.T.’s load across the analyzer’s input or using a dedicated output, ISENSE, thus allowing impedance measurements in constant voltage mode as well voice coil current distortion analysis. An internal ADC measures the DC current into the voice coil. Thanks to an internal software controlled voltage generator the speaker can be driven with a superimposed DC voltage (±20V), allowing for measurements of large signal parameters. Two ADC converters with a ±2.5 V and ±5 V are available at inputs 3 and 4 to measure the displacement with a laser sensor or any other DC signal. A dedicated digital input handles an external foot pedal switch (or TTL signal) to be connected and triggers QC operations. A 6 bit output – 5 bit input TTL digital port is available to interface the QCBOX and driving software with external hardware (like turntables for example).The QCBOX Model 5 finds use both in laboratory for R&D applications and in production lines setups.

Ultra Low Noise Preamp
J2180A
The J2180A low noise preamplifier provides a fixed, AC coupled 20dB gain while converting a 1 MOhm input impedance to a 50 Ohm output impedance. With a 3dB bandwidth of 0.1Hz to 100MHz, the preamplifier improves the sensitivity of oscilloscopes, network analyzers and spectrum analyzers while reducing the effective noise floor and spurious response. The preamplifier can also serve as a low frequency DC blocker for a spectrum analyzer or you can use it to connect a high input impedance oscilloscope probe to 50 Ohm equipment.

Vector Network Analyzers for LMR
Vector network analyzers are a valuable tool for radio technicians. VNAs allow you to tune frequency dependent components including transmitters, combiners and isolators, circulators, duplexers and filters. With a VNA you can measure and adjust S11 parameters, measure return loss, or analyze and fix response issues. CMT offers compact VNAs ideal for benchtop and field use.

Vector Network Analyzer
SNA5000A
The SIGLENT SNA5000A series of Vector Network Analyzers have a frequency range of 9 kHz to 8.5 GHz, with 2 and 4 port models available. Designed to give you instant insight into scattering, differential, and time-domain measurements. They are effective instrumentation for determining the Q-factor, bandwidth, and insertion loss filters and feature impedance conversion, movement of measurement plane, limit testing, ripple test, fixture simulation, and adapter removal/insertion adjustments. There are five sweep types: Linear-Frequency, Log-Frequency, Power-Sweep, CW-Time, and Segment-Sweep mode. The SNA5000A series VNAs also support scattering-parameter correction of SOLT, SOLR, TRL, Response, and Enhanced Response for increased flexibility in R&D and manufacturing applications.

product
Servo Analyzer (Frequency Characteristics Analyzer)
DS-0342
The DS-0342 Servo Analyzer (Frequency Characteristics Analyzer) is a device that measures the transfer function (frequency response function) of control circuits and mechanical structures with high accuracy.It can measure characteristics (phase margin, gain margin) of the control circuit, resonance frequency of the structure, and impedance, etc.This is a PC based servo analyzer that pursues usability with the following functions in addition to "easy-to-use operability" and "diversity of graph display".
